I was at work today and kept checking the sites and Larry called me and said he had just received a call from United and was told the soonest they could begin flying into Houston was Monday and they gave him a number to call so we could change our reservations. A little bit later, he called again and said he had just got off the phone with Carnival explaining what was happening and did we still want to go. He told them yes. (Big Surprise!!) So, as of right now, the seven day cruise is now a five day cruise with two ports, Progreso and Cozumel. We would receive a refund of 30% off the cruise cost and another $50 per person on board credit. Unless Rita makes a sharp turn and hits the coast, this is what they're going with. I'm happy with it and so is Larry. Five days is better than no days and we've got money coming back for two shore excursions already booked and paid for so it's looking pretty good money wise too.
